Wallace V. “Mike” Sires was a resident of Sandy Springs, GA, since 1973. He moved to Marietta in 2023, where he passed peacefully on June 5, 2026. He was born in Clinton, OK, on November 2, 1927, and graduated from the Ft. Cobb, Oklahoma school system. He received a BS degree in Marketing from Oklahoma State University in 1950. He served in the US Army from 1950 to 1952 during the Korean War as Staff Sergeant in the office of the Commander in Chief, Far East, Tokyo, Japan.
He retired from U.S.G. Corp in 1988 after 35 years in various management assignments. He leaves behind two sons: William and his wife, Susan, of Blue Ridge, GA. Granddaughters Alysia Dunwoody and husband Matt, and great-granddaughter Mia and great-grandson Wyatt of Tampa, FL. April Jones and great-grandson Kyle of Blairsville, GA. Charles and his wife, Suzanne, Grandson Brian and wife Christie, and great-grandson Leo of Smyrna, GA. Daniel and Nathan of Marietta, GA. And many friends throughout the country.
Mike will be remembered for his integrity, candor, fairness, and an unfailing sense of humor.
A private memorial will be held at the Georgia National Cemetery in Canton, GA, for Mike and Marguerite.
